The Horizontal Lieutenant
"It's the funniest service comedy since the War of 1812!"
Originally released in 1962. The Horizontal Lieutenant is a comedy/romance film. directed by Richard Thorpe.
Starring Jim Hutton, Paula Prentiss, and Jack Carter
Synopsis
A luckless army intelligence lieutenant finds himself stationed on a remote island army outpost during World War II, where all the action is between the sheets.
